It can be a method to save area or a service for siblings that want to stay near to each other. However with the appeal of these beds comes a variety of issues about security. When selecting a bunk bed for toddlers, you'll need to think about essential factors like height, safety features and extras like stairs. This bunk bed from Max & & Lily hits the mark in all classifications with its partial enclosure on top, guardrails all around, strong slats and a ladder that sits low to the ground. To make sure your child is safe on the upper level of a bunk bed, search for one that satisfies the standards of DIN EN 747 (for children aged 5 and above) and DIN 7162 (for kids aged 6 and above). It's likewise great to keep in mind that bunk beds constructed in corner styles provide extra security given that they have walls on two sides, which removes 2 out of three places where a kid might fall from the bed. Additionally, try to find rounded ladder rungs that minimize the risk of injuries as well as bunks with guardrails that can be adapted to different levels depending on your child's height. You'll likewise desire to avoid Do-It-Yourself bunk bed kits, as they may not fulfill existing safety guidelines. As with any other children's furnishings, a bunk bed need to be evaluated by a recognized third celebration conformity evaluation body to make sure compliance with all applicable Children's Product Safety Rules. Stairs and slides on bunk beds been available in a range of styles, including traditional stacked designs, high-rise loft systems and low-profile bunks with stairs or ladders. Traditional twin-over-twin bunk beds fit into rooms with a tighter footprint, and you can choose from metal or wood guard rails on the leading and a standard or leaning ladder on the side for easy climbing. A full-over-full bunk bed has a full mattress on the bottom and a twin mattress on top for kids who require more space to extend or accommodate adult overnight guests. Some bunk and loft bed styles have built-in storage, which is a terrific way to release up floor space in smaller sized bedrooms and enable for extra furnishings like kids' lounge furniture or toy boxes. Drawers are a great choice for kids who want to keep their own clothing and linens separate, while racks can cultivate children's organization skills by encouraging them to arrange books and toys. Regardless of the size you choose, you'll wish to make sure your ceiling height is high enough to accommodate both beds— it's always a great idea to evaluate it out with your child first. Ladders on bunk beds can either be straight or angled and tend to use up more room than stairs, which is why it's important to decide where you plan to place your kids' bunk before buying. Some of the bunk beds in this roundup featured a reversible ladder so you can install it on the long or short end of the bed, depending on your area and preference.
